SATC star currently in Donegal
Tuesday 6 October 2009According to The Star, the actress was spotted grocery shopping with her twin baby daughters, Marion Loretta and Tabitha Hodge, and six-year-old son James.
A Donegal town local said: "As I passed her I just said: 'Nice morning, enjoy your stay' and she gave me her unmistakable smile.
"She is very nice and hopefully she will be allowed the peace she well deserves."
Speaking about Parker's busy 'Sex and the City' sequel schedule in New York, a source told Now: "The filming is actually a lot more intense than Sarah expected.
"When she first brought the twins home, she was so overjoyed that she'd sacrifice her sleep. She'd work a 14-hour day, then come home and care for the girls, but her body just gave out and she can't function like that any more."
While Parker puts in long days on the 'Sex and The City' sequel, husband Matthew Broderick is at home minding the children.
According to Now, the couple was spotted out together with their twin daughters last week for the first time since the babies were born by surrogate in June.
